Rezumat | |
Protecting and enhancing the health of the population is an important task for our country. Also financial resources targeted to medicine are insufficient to organize the effective functioning of medical institutions. In these circumstances is particularly important to equip the medical personnel with devices that have high possibilities of early diagnosis, which would allow family doctors to establish a correct diagnosis of health from the patient's first visit. On the other hand this will save human and financial resources by optimizing the treatment process and the exclusion of laboratory and instrumental investigations which repeats the information obtained by other methods. |
